He is 28 years old and will turn 29 in the middle of April. He made 3.7 million last year.

 

2002: .245 avg, 18 hr, 70 rbi, 51 bb, 106 k's, 7 sb. He only played in 124 games.

2001: .274 avg, 34 hr, 88 rbi, 45 bb, 138 k's, 32 sb's, 5 cs.

2000: .242 avg, 31 hr, 76 rbi, 71 bb, 129 k's, 15 sb, 5 cs.

 

Basically this guy strikes out a lot, and will only hit .250 but he seems to walk a good number of times and is a phenomenal defensive outfielder. The guy has an arm and amazing range. He is also very good on the base paths and has plenty of power. This guy would be an amazing pickup. He reminds me of Mike Cameron with more power and better patience. Both strike out a ton, but Cruz does draw walks.

 

Putting him in our lineup, would really give this team a complete threat, as well as more left handed power (He's a switch hitter)
